The Correlation between Students’ Proficiency Score and Their Speaking Ability Fitri Ayu Wulandari; Bambang Suroso

Abstract

This study aims to find out whether there is a correlation between students' EPT scores and their speaking abilities, using the grades of the 5th semester speaking course on students' study result cards or KHS in the English Language Education Study Program at a private university in Purwokerto. The population of this study were 35 students who had been selected based on students who had taken the Speaking in Academic Communication course and had taken the English Proficiency Test. This study was quantitative with data collection using documents and the instrument was human instrument. Based on the analysis, it was found that the correlation value is 0.196. Therefore, there is no significant correlation between students' EPT scores and their speaking.
